How do the local Kansas climate and driving conditions affect my BMW, and what repairs should I watch for?

The extreme temperature swings, summer heat, and winter road treatments in Southwest Kansas can accelerate wear on specific BMW components. Common local issues include premature corrosion of the undercarriage and cooling system components, as well as increased strain on batteries and air conditioning systems. Regular undercarriage washes in winter and proactive cooling system checks before summer are highly recommended.

What are the most common BMW repair issues you see for models driven in rural areas like Bucklin?

For BMWs driven on rural Kansas roads, suspension components like control arms and bushings often wear out faster due to uneven road surfaces and occasional rough terrain. Additionally, the dust and debris from gravel roads can clog engine air filters and intake systems more quickly, and high-speed highway driving common in the area can lead to earlier tire wear.

Is BMW repair more expensive in this region due to the need for specialized parts and knowledge?

Yes, repairs can be more expensive due to the higher cost of genuine or OEM BMW parts and the specialized labor required. The added factor of potentially needing to tow or transport your vehicle to a distant specialist shop also increases overall service costs. It's wise to get detailed estimates that break down parts, labor, and diagnostic fees before authorizing any major repair.
